Decreased claudin-1 immunoreactivity in the perineurium and vessel-associated macrophages in prolonged STZ DPN. Sciatic nerve from male Wistar rats was stained with anti-claudin-1 (a, b), anti-claudin-5 + anti-von Willebrand factor (vWF, c, d). Claudin-5 was quantified relative to β-actin by Western blot (e). Vessel-associated macrophages were identified by immunolabeling with anti-CD68 and anti-vWF (f, g) or anti-CD206 and RECA-1 (h, i). Fluorescence intensity was quantified in the regions of interest (perineurium; a, b) and (vWF+ vessels; c, d) normalized to the area. f, g, h, i The total number of macrophages (CD68+ or CD206+) in proximity to blood vessels (vWF+ or RECA-1+) was counted and expressed relative to the total number of capillaries in the endoneurium. n = 5–6. Arrows depict examples. Scale bars = 100 μm and in the insert 20 μm (f, g) and 10 μm (h, i), dot plots represent medians and interquartile range, Mann-Whitney test for comparison. *P < 0.05 and **P < 0.01
